Discussion of Community Water Fluoridation in Cambridge

caution sign The information on this page may be outdated as it was published 9 years ago.

fresh pond

The Cambridge Public Health Department will be hosting a panel discussion on fluoridation of the City’s drinking water supply, with an opportunity for public comments and questions following a brief overview and panel discussion Wednesday, Feb. 4, from 7:30-9 p.m., at the Citywide Senior Center, 806 Massachusetts Ave., Cambridge.

The panel will feature:

  • Deborah Klein Walker, Chair, Cambridge Public Health Department oversight board and former Associate Commissioner of the Massachusetts Department of Public Health
  • Dr. Myron Allukian Jr., Professor at the Harvard School of Dental Medicine and president of the Massachusetts Coalition for Oral Health
  • Dr. David Brumley, Chair of the Duxbury Board of Health and practicing family practitioner
  • Sam Lipson, Director of Environmental Health at the Cambridge Public Health Department
